Kinds Of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ters can mostly be classified into three types: travel scooters, mid-size scooters, and durable scooters. Each type serves special purposes and provides different features.
Scooter Type Weight Capacity Travelling Range Top Speed Best ForTravel ScootersApproximately 250 lbs10-15 miles4-5 mphUsers looking for mobilityMid-Size ScootersAs much as 300 lbs15-25 miles5-6 mphDaily use and moderate travelDurable ScootersApproximately 500 pounds25-40 miles6-8 miles per hourBigger users requiring robust support
Travel Scooters
Travel scooters are designed for portability and ease of transport. They often feature a light-weight design and can be dismantled into manageable parts for travel. This type is perfect for users who frequently check out household, travel, or require a scooter that can easily be saved in a lorry.
Mid-Size Scooters
Mid-size scooters are a versatile alternative for users looking for a balance in between mobility and performance. These scooters normally offer a comfortable ride with a longer travelling range, making them appropriate for everyday activities and errands.
Sturdy Scooters
Sturdy scooters accommodate users with greater weight requirements or those needing extra support. With sturdy frames, effective motors, and improved stability, these scooters can deal with rough terrain and supply a smooth trip.
Purchasing a Mobility Scooter: Essential Considerations
Purchasing a mobility scooter is a significant financial investment. Here are crucial elements to consider to ensure the best decision is made:
Weight Capacity: Always examine the weight limitation of the scooter to guarantee it fulfills the user's needs. Size and Portability: Consider whether the scooter requires to be transferred routinely and pick a model that is easy to transport. Battery Life: Look for scooters with lasting batteries that offer a suitable cruising variety for daily activities. Convenience Features: Check for adjustable seats, armrests, and back-rests to enhance convenience during usage. FAQ: Mobility Scooters for Sale
1. What is the average life-span of a mobility scooter?
The typical lifespan of a mobility scooter can vary from 5 to 10 years, depending on use and maintenance.
2. Do mobility scooters feature a guarantee?
Yes, many mobility scooters come with a maker's service warranty that normally covers parts and labor for a specific period. It's essential to evaluate service warranty information before acquiring.
3. Can I use a mobility scooter outdoors?
Numerous mobility scooters are designed for both indoor and outside usage. However, for outside usage, it is a good idea to choose a model with rugged tires and a strong frame.

4. How quick can mobility scooters go?
Mobility scooters normally have a top speed varying buy mobility scooters from 4 to 8 miles per hour, depending upon the model.
5. Are mobility scooters simple to drive?
Yes, mobility scooters are designed to be user-friendly. Most designs run with simple controls, making them easy to drive for people of numerous ability levels.
